Contemporary Standard Chinese Dictionary
- 奖励
[jiǎnglì]
-
-
1.
动
给予荣誉或财物进行鼓励
-
奖励有突出贡献的科学家。
-
-
2.
名
用来表示鼓励的荣誉或财物
-
获得奖励
-
-
参赛者有奖励。

Examples
-
物质奖励
-
material reward
-
群众报矿会得到政府的奖励。
-
The government rewarded those who reported the discovery of untapped mineral resources.
-
公安局奖励了那起特大杀人案的出首者。
-
The police station granted a reward to the informer of the extraordinary murder case.
-
我们要奖励德智体全面发展的学生。
-
We should award those students who have combined development in moral, intellectual and physical education.
-
他被评为这个年度的红旗手,获得了公司的奖励。
-
He was appraised as the Excellent Worker of the Year and won a premium from the company.
-
做错事的人罚款五百元,做事认真的人奖励五百元,大家认为这种方法奖罚分明,十分合理。
-
The idea that people who fail in their work will get a fine of five hundred Yuan, while those who work hard get an award of five hundred, is generally considered to be a very reasonable way of dispensing rewards and punishment.
-
公司决定给予全年满勤的职工额外的奖励。
-
It has been decided that employees in the company having full attendance in a year will be given additional rewards.
-
根据比赛规则:擂主如果守擂成功,就能获得一万元的奖励。
-
According to the rules of the contest, if the former winner can defeat the challenger, he'll get a prize of 10,000 yuan.
